The river was EXTREMELY fun at this level, but only if your head was on a swivel at all times. We averaged about 3.5 mph for the trip and had many class II rapids to run between Dry Hollow Road and Goodnight Hollow. Would recommend this float with the gauge at 800 cfs or higher due to large boulders and some low-water bridges in play. This section has many trees down as well, so its recommended for experienced paddlers only. Beautiful views though and a shuttle time of 35 minutes due to the aforementioned low-water crossings being impassable.The river was EXTREMELY fun at this level, but only if your head was on a swivel at all times. The CFS was 361 and Depth was 3.62. There were multiple spots where we had to get out and carry our kayaks around down trees. There were two bridges The first one has about a 3 ft drop and my kids decided to try out. My girl made it, but my boys flipped due to back current after going over it. The second bridge was fun but rough, as we rode through it and then there is a large limestone rock that has a 2 ft drop after. Nobody flipped on that one. There were several good rapids, which we would estimate at class 2-3.The CFS was 361 and Depth was 3.62. There were multiple spots where we had to get out and carry our kayaks around down trees. Despite the water level being 130 cfs higher than we've ever floated Bull Creek before, there *STILL* were several spots where the kayaks dragged over gravel bar-ish areas. Previously I felt a little cautious about doing this stream the closer the cfs climbed toward 600 (our current "High" limit setting). But now I'm thinking 550-600 would be a great flow rate to look for in a day trip. Whenever were able to try it at that flow rate we'll no doubt need to raise the "High" limit spec. Didn't see but a single fish in the stream the entire way.Despite the water level being 130 cfs higher than we've ever floated Bull Creek before, there *STILL* were several spots where the kayaks dragged over gravel bar-ish areas.
